![]() |
Hola y bienvenida de los Estados Unidos a la UNIX y Linux Foros! Gracias por su visita y formar parte de nuestra comunidad global.
|
|
google unix.com
|
|||||||
| Foros | Registro | Reglas de los Foros | Enlaces | Álbumes | Preguntas más frecuentes | Lista de miembros | Calendario | Búsqueda | Puestos de hoy | Marcar Foros Como Leídos |
| UNIX for Dummies Preguntas y Respuestas Si no está seguro de que para publicar un UNIX o Linux cuestión, puesto que aquí. Todos los novatos en Linux, UNIX y bienvenida! |
Más UNIX y Linux Foro Temas usted puede encontrar útiles
|
||||
| Hilo | Hilo para principiantes | Foro | Respuestas | Último mensaje |
| (Urgente): Creación de archivo con planos secuencia de comandos SQL y sqlplus script de shell de UNIX | praka | Programación de scripts de shell y | 6 | 04-15-2009 07:09 AM |
| Necesita ayuda en la creación de una secuencia de comandos de Unix para analizar xml | Anil.Wmg | Programación de scripts de shell y | 10 | 07-29-2008 07:58 AM |
| Lectura de los nombres de archivo de un archivo y ejecutar el archivo familiar de script de shell | anushilrai | Programación de scripts de shell y | 4 | 03-10-2006 05:25 AM |
| lectura de archivos en unix | pradeepthanraj | Programación de scripts de shell y | 2 | 11-15-2005 09:35 AM |
| Línea especial de lectura de un archivo en Unix | yeheyaansari | UNIX para usuarios avanzados y expertos | 2 | 02-12-2002 08:42 AM |
|
|
Linkback vínculo | Herramientas de hilo | Buscar en este Hilo | Tasa de Hilo | Modos de visualización |
|
||||
|
Secuencia de comandos de UNIX para leer un archivo y la creación de otro archivo
Hola,
Soy un principiante en secuencias de comandos ... tengo que hacer un script que tengo que leer un archivo que tiene los nombres de la lista de puestos de trabajo, línea por línea y por cada línea dsjob ejecutar un comando para encontrar el registro de detalles de los puestos de trabajo y extraer sólo la hora de inicio del trabajo, si es mayor de 01 de enero de 2008 y crear un archivo de salida que tiene el que he leído jobname seguido de una coma y el valor de sello de hora de inicio. Si yo ejecutar el dsjob (datastage) para un trabajo A12TRANJB, los resultados esperados son: dsjob-jobinfo DDW A12TRANJB Estado del Trabajo: no funciona (99) Empleo Contralor: no disponible Empleo Hora de inicio: Martes febrero 17 22:17:10 2009 Empleo onda número: 0 Condición de Usuario: no disponible Control de tareas: no disponible Provisional Estado: no funciona (99) Invocación ID: no disponible Último tiempo de ejecución: no disponible Empleo Proceso de Identificación: 0 Lista invocación: A12TRANJB Destacó el valor del tiempo de trabajo comenzará en la línea 3 es la que tengo que comparar y si es mayor de 01/01/08, tengo que escribir en un archivo, con el nombre del trabajo, A12TRANJB. Tengo un unix de codificación para hacer esto, sé que habrá muchos errores .. He aquí a continuación: Código HTML:
jobname= /apps/Ascential/Projects/jobnames for line in $jobname do dsjob -jobinfo $jobname PRJ | grep `job start time` | cut -f2 -d > newfile puede alguien por favor me ayude en esta secuencia de comandos? gracias, Vijay |
| Marcadores |
| Herramientas de hilo | Buscar en este Hilo |
| Modos de visualización | Vota a este hilo |
|
|